The key is not intended for constant use. Central locking system The concept The central locking system engages and releases the locks on the: > doors > luggage compartment lid > fuel filler door. The central locking system is ready for operation whenever the driver's door is closed. The central locking system can be operated The key set 1 Each master key with remote control is powered by an extended-life battery that is charged automatically in the ignition lock as you drive. For this reason, user every master key at least twice a year to keep its battery charged. Depending on which master key is recognized when the vehicle is unlocked, different settings are called up and carried out in the vehicle, refer to Vehicle Memory, Key Memory on page 59. 2 Replacement key for storage in a safe place, e.g. your wallet. > from outside via the door lock and using the remote control > from inside via the central locking system button. If it is operated from inside, the fuel filler door will not be locked, refer to page 33. When the system is actuated from the outside, the anti-theft system is also activated. This prevents the doors from being unlocked via the lock buttons or the release handle. The alarm system is also activated or deactivated. In the event of a sufficiently severe accident, the central locking system unlocks automatically. In addition, the hazard warning flashers and interior lamps come on.
